The law

Councillors and co-opted members are required by law to register any financial, business or land interests they have including their employment, directorships and contracts between themselves/their firm and the council. They are also required to register interests, of which they are aware, of their spouse or partner if applicable.

Councillors are required by law to register any:

  • financial interests they may have
  • details of any employment or business carried out by them
  • details of any directorships
  • contracts between themselves/ their firm and the council
  • interests in land in the area.
